A Center Of Excellence For Data And AI Is Launched By Google Public Sector And Accenture Federal Services

April 5, 2024
AI

A Data & Artificial Intelligence Center of Excellence has been established by Accenture Federal Services and Google Public Sector to assist federal agencies in modernizing citizen services with solutions tailored specifically for federal agencies, such as generative AI technologies from Google Cloud. Through secure data management platforms and assets, the Data & AI Center of Excellence meets regulatory compliance requirements while supporting sensitive and classified workloads.

“The federal government has countless opportunities to launch new capabilities and restructure their operations through the use of optimal large language models to synthesize, analyze, and contextualize data in a responsible and ethical manner,” stated John Goodman, CEO of Accenture Federal Services. In order to speed up content discovery and summarization, modernize interactive call center conversation, and eventually provide more intuitive and seamless end user experiences, we look forward to working with customers to quickly prototype, create, automate, and scale AI.

The Data & AI Center of Excellence, which marks the next stage of an expanded strategic alliance between Accenture Federal Services and Google Public Sector, provides access to cutting-edge technologies like Google’s language models, Vertex AI platform, and AI-optimized infrastructure, as well as mission-focused expertise and specialized data and AI experts. Additionally, Google Cloud’s AI-powered code creation capabilities will be available to clients, helping to expedite software development processes.

According to Karen Dahut, CEO of Google Public Sector, “federal agencies are rich with data, and many require cutting-edge data management capabilities to successfully deploy and unlock the tremendous potential of AI.” “Google was founded on the idea of making the world’s data accessible and useful, as well as on cutting edge AI research. We are ecstatic to co-open the Data & AI Center of Excellence, providing clients with cutting-edge tools to accomplish their missions successfully.

In order to assist U.S. federal agencies in quickly identifying and addressing increasingly complex cyberattacks, Accenture Federal Services and Google Public Sector announced in 2023 the establishment of a Cybersecurity Center of Excellence, driven by Mandiant’s front-line threat intelligence. Following the establishment of the Cybersecurity Center of Excellence, the corporations have made investments in training and problem-solving, and they have collaborated on several federal cybersecurity projects. Since 2018, Google and Accenture have collaborated globally.
